Yes, most of the times, the internal revenue service takes into consideration forgiven financial obligation as taxed earnings. When a lender forgives $600 or more, they are needed to send you Type 1099-C.
Debt forgiveness or settlement generally harms your credit rating. Anytime you work out a financial debt for less than you owe, it may show up as "worked out" on your credit history record and influence your credit rating for 7 years from the day of negotiation. Your credit rating can additionally go down substantially in the months resulting in the mercy if you fall back on payments.
Tax obligation financial obligation concession programs Tax financial obligation happens when the amount of taxes you owe surpasses what you have actually paid. This situation commonly arises from underreporting earnings, not submitting returns on schedule, or inconsistencies discovered throughout an IRS audit. The repercussions of accumulating tax obligation financial obligation are severe and can include tax obligation liens, which offer the IRS a lawful case to your property as security for the financial obligation.
Earnings and Bank Accounts IRS can impose (seize) salaries and bank accounts to please the debt. Home Seizure In extreme instances, the IRS can take and offer home to cover the debt.

The application process for a Deal in Compromise involves numerous thorough steps. You have to finish and submit IRS Form 656, the Offer in Compromise application, and Type 433-A (OIC), a collection details declaration for people. These types require thorough financial info, including information concerning your income, financial debts, expenses, and possessions.
Back taxes, which are unsettled tax obligations from previous years, can considerably enhance your overall IRS financial debt if not addressed quickly. This financial obligation can accumulate passion and late payment fines, making the original amount owed much bigger in time. Failure to repay taxes can lead to the internal revenue service taking enforcement actions, such as providing a tax obligation lien or levy against your home.
It is necessary to address back taxes immediately, either by paying the total owed or by arranging a repayment strategy with the internal revenue service. By taking positive steps, you can avoid the accumulation of added interest and fines, and prevent more aggressive collection activities by the IRS.
